# Flaglight Rollouts — Approvals

Quick version for on-call: any rollout touching more than 5% of traffic needs an approval in Flaglight before the ramp continues. Kill switches don't need approval — just flip them and note it in the incident channel. Scheduled ramps pause automatically if error budget burns hot. If you're stuck at 2 a.m. with a pending approval, there's one person authorized to override, and that's the approver below.

account owner for tagep-bafof: Norael Gilax Juleth

## Build Provenance: Catalogue Import Service

The Thornquist catalogue importer for the Ashbury Public Collections is built from the sealed pipeline only; ad-hoc builds must never reach production, as import mappings are generated at compile time and drift silently otherwise. Future maintainers should verify every deployed artifact against the provenance ledger before approving a release. The artifact currently serving imports carries the token shown on the next line.

build token for yaguf-yadug: htk6_2ede56

**Ticket: FD leak hunt blocked by bad env on probe host**

Context for new folks: Quillbox processes on the probe host leak file descriptors under load; we're tracing which subsystem. The tracing agent (fdhound) won't start because its env file is missing the collector credential — someone scrubbed it during the last rotation and never restored it. Everything else in the file is correct. Do not touch the ulimit overrides. Restore the collector credential on the line directly below.

env line for yahaf-kageg: VAULT_KEY5=978f5

Night-shift staff: Floor 4 of the Tellhaven Building opens this week. After 21:00, access is via the rear stairwell only; the lifts are locked out overnight during the settling period. Complete a walk-through of the new floor once per shift and log it. The stairwell keypad accepts the code below.

badge for yahop-fawep: bdg-XBKXI-68071